About ROKAE HSA Series

ROKAE HSA is a family of integrated force-controlled joints that packages a frameless motor, harmonic reducer, torque sensor, dual absolute encoders, brake and drive electronics into one robot-axis module. The six listed sizes run from HSA-11 to HSA-32, spanning compact limb joints through higher-torque axes. All models use 48-volt power and EtherCAT communication.

The family supports a one-kilohertz force-control loop, impedance control above one kilohertz and force sampling at 32 kilohertz. Model-specific output varies substantially: rated power runs from 40 to 950 watts and peak torque reaches 459 newton-metres on the HSA-32. Hollow shafts support internal cable routing. These figures describe the series matrix and should be selected by model, because dimensions, mass, reduction ratio, speed and torque are not universal across every HSA module.
